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) has appointed Elen Jones as their new Pharmacy Dean with her started her in new role in October.
Jones spent the previous 11 years at the Royal Pharmaceutical Society (RPS) in a number of positions, including Policy & Practice Lead to Director for Wales, and currently as the Acting Director of Pharmacy.
She began her career as a branch manager at Well Pharmacy and has also spent a number of years lecturing at Cardiff University.
Jones is a proud and committed pharmacist who has contributed to pharmacy while promoting environmental sustainability with RPS over a decade.
Being a passionate pharmacist and teacher, she also introduced Welsh language training for pharmacy students to build their confidence in offering bilingual patient consultations.
“As I step into the role of Dean of Health Education and Improvement Wales in October. I do so at a pivotal time for pharmacy, with the advent of prescribing rights for newly qualified pharmacists and the expanding role of pharmacy technicians,” said Jones regarding her position at HEIW.
“My passion for education and training, shaped by years of lecturing at Cardiff University and ongoing collaboration with pharmacy schools, continues to drive me. I look forward to advancing pharmacy workforce, education and practice for the future,” she added.
Paul Bennett, chief executive at the RPS, paid tribute to Jones saying she would continue to play a part in the future of the organisaiton.
“Elen has grown immensely as a leader in her time with RPS and I look forward to watching her flourish still further in her new position and to her continued support as a Fellow of RPS in our journey towards establishing the future Royal College of Pharmacy,” he said
